How Our Floodwater Removal Service Works

With floodwater removal, a proper process is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ring your safety. Our team follows a step-by-step approach to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. We’ll assess the damage, remove standing water, dry out the area, and disinfect and deodorize to prevent mold growth.

Assessment and Planning

Our team will assess the damage, identifying the source of the flood and the extent of the damage. We’ll create a customized plan to address your specific needs, including the equipment and resources required for the job.

Water Removal and Extraction

Our technicians will use specialized equipment to remove standing water from your property, including pumps, wet vacuums, and extraction tools. We’ll also use air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out the area, preventing further damage and potential health risks.

Structural Drying

Once the water is removed, our team will focus on structural drying, using specialized equipment to dry out wal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ll also use thermal imaging to detect any hidden moisture.

Disinfecting and Deodorizing

Our technicians will disinfect and deodorize the affected area, using spec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, or fungi.

Final Inspection and Clean-up

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and your property is safe and secure. We’ll also clean up any debris and materials removed during the process.

Floodwater Removal Cost in Granville, NY

The cost of floodwater remov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Granville, NY. These estimates are based on real-world costs and may not reflect your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of water damage, and equipment required.
Structural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of structural damage, and equipment required.
Disinfecting and Deodoriz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of bacteria or viruses present, and equipment required.
Final Inspection and Clean-up $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of debris removed.
Insurance Claims Help $500 – $2,000 Complexity of insurance claim, type of damage, and number of parties involved.
Free Estimate and Consultation $0 – $200 Size of affected area and type of damage.
